#### Ignoring Loss of Undecryptable Packets

During the handshake, some packet protection keys might not be
available when a packet arrives. In particular, Handshake and 0-RTT packets
cannot be processed until the Initial packets arrive, and 1-RTT packets
cannot be processed until the handshake completes. Endpoints MAY
ignore the loss of Handshake, 0-RTT, and 1-RTT packets that might arrive before the
peer has packet protection keys to process those packets.
